The two protagonists are hungry: terribly hungry. A voracious, insatiable, atavistic hunger. They tell us about this hunger, they tell us what they do to satisfy this atavistic need and, together with the audience, they question themselves about physical hunger, but also spiritual hunger. Partly inspired by ‘La fame dello Zanni’ (Dario Fo's masterpiece based on ‘Mistero Buffo’ from 1969), a play for one person, the show will instead focus on the presence of two characters, their dialogue and their relationship. In fact, despite its lightness and liveliness, the show succeeds in its political and social intent by bringing to the audience the dramatic theme of poverty and the hunger that comes with it, and the parallel between food, nourishment for the body, and art, nourishment for the soul. The result is therefore a lively reflection on the relevance of this hunger, leaving open the question: how can we combat it?
